'Active and ongoing:' Fatal fire on 14th Avenue in Kenosha being investigated as a homicide



KENOSHA -- Kenosha police announced Friday, June 8 that the fatal house fire that occurred on Tuesday, June 5 is now being investigated as a homicide.

It happened at a home located on the corner of 14th Avenue, just north of 78th Street. Around 5 a.m., crews responded as fire tore through the home.

The victim has not yet been positively identified as a result of the fire. However, neighbors said the person who lived there was a man in his 30s.

Police said the following in a news released, "To prevent compromising an active and ongoing investigation, no further details including the cause of death are available for release at this time."
